Local Provision. Annual salaries of teachers as determined in this Agreement shall be paid in twenty (20) equal semi-monthly installments during the period September 1 and June 30. The first payroll issue of each month will be paid on or before the 15th of the month. The second payroll issue of each month will be paid on the last teaching day of that month.

Local Provision. The Hospital acknowledges the right of the Union to appoint or otherwise elect four (4) Stewards plus the Chief ▇▇▇▇▇▇▇, one from each of the following Departments: Nursing, Dietary, Housekeeping and Personal Support Worker, plus a Chief ▇▇▇▇▇▇▇, to assist employees in presenting their grievances to the Representatives of the Hospital. The zone within which each ▇▇▇▇▇▇▇ is to function shall be limited to the Department in which he is employed with the exception of the Chief ▇▇▇▇▇▇▇. Should a ▇▇▇▇▇▇▇ be obliged to enter another Department on Union business, he will not enter until he has obtained the permission of the Manager.
Local Provision. Applied Language Solutions will maintain high levels of service irrespective of geographical location. We have achieved this throughout our police contracts across the North West of England and can therefore present evidence of how this has been managed as follows: We have developed our own geo location software which shows Service Delivery Managers the whereabouts of interpreters within a specified area, allowing the closest and most appropriate interpreter to be assigned to a job. In the event that an interpreter is not available within the direct area, the Service Delivery Manager can extend the distance over which the system can locate the next available interpreter with the right skills and experience for the assignment. An added benefit of this software is increased efficiency when booking appointments. Our team is able to easily identify appointments booked by area and interpreter, so as and when appointment requests are received they can quickly identify other interpreters with appointments in the same area (including those at nearby Authority sites) and assign them accordingly, provided they are the most appropriate for the assignment and meet the criteria given by the requester.
